DomainArgsBuilder

Builder for DomainArgs.

Functions

Link copied to clipboard
@JvmName(name = "evbuiefycjnccgeb")
suspend fun autoCreateTopicWithFirstSubscription(value: Output<Boolean>)
@JvmName(name = "vrkddtbjebvtvish")
suspend fun autoCreateTopicWithFirstSubscription(value: Boolean?)
Link copied to clipboard
@JvmName(name = "gkmyalcagagtjygw")
suspend fun autoDeleteTopicWithLastSubscription(value: Output<Boolean>)
@JvmName(name = "aikmjvsstnhabubh")
suspend fun autoDeleteTopicWithLastSubscription(value: Boolean?)
Link copied to clipboard
@JvmName(name = "kqlohpfsxnyqrfeo")
fun dataResidencyBoundary(value: DataResidencyBoundary)
@JvmName(name = "mebamvgtmbjmuglp")
suspend fun dataResidencyBoundary(value: Either<String, DataResidencyBoundary>?)
@JvmName(name = "tntrluurrbgaugjw")
suspend fun dataResidencyBoundary(value: Output<Either<String, DataResidencyBoundary>>)
@JvmName(name = "vtmxhpvpgrqjverq")
fun dataResidencyBoundary(value: String)
Link copied to clipboard
@JvmName(name = "ypkpcpjerjmvngso")
suspend fun disableLocalAuth(value: Output<Boolean>)
@JvmName(name = "vhttahqunkxaodto")
suspend fun disableLocalAuth(value: Boolean?)
Link copied to clipboard
@JvmName(name = "lggwncafdhuskirq")
suspend fun domainName(value: Output<String>)
@JvmName(name = "ufysysvnbagendok")
suspend fun domainName(value: String?)
Link copied to clipboard
@JvmName(name = "iwyecvstxaooivwj")
suspend fun identity(value: IdentityInfoArgs?)
@JvmName(name = "scfgknuiswwbsivr")
suspend fun identity(value: Output<IdentityInfoArgs>)
@JvmName(name = "hcjgllkouuemfcrw")
suspend fun identity(argument: suspend IdentityInfoAr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"aakvnyjnusutsnsa")
suspend fun inboundIpRules(value: Output<List<InboundIpRuleArgs>>)
@JvmName(name = "awumyluuqqfjadfk")
suspend fun inboundIpRules(vararg values: InboundIpRuleArgs)
@JvmName(name = "bwtkkumgppdsvkjb")
suspend fun inboundIpRules(vararg values: Output<InboundIpRuleArgs>)
@JvmName(name = "oppdxouxtjxpastt")
suspend fun inboundIpRules(vararg argument: suspend InboundIpRuleArgsBuilder.() -> Unit)
@JvmName(name = "lyswrybgysccuedj")
suspend fun inboundIpRules(value: List<InboundIpRuleArgs>?)
@JvmName(name = "koajysxjhryapeol")
suspend fun inboundIpRules(values: List<Output<InboundIpRuleArgs>>)
@JvmName(name = "gxlqmjdbefrdnhcb")
suspend fun inboundIpRules(argument: List<suspend InboundIpRuleArgsBuilder.() -> Unit>)
@JvmName(name = "wlkhwmwuhyjixxic")
suspend fun inboundIpRules(argument: suspend InboundIpRuleAr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ynqbvfyaboqhouxv")
fun inputSchema(value: InputSchema)
@JvmName(name = "rlisdtcvirbfbexo")
suspend fun inputSchema(value: Either<String, InputSchema>?)
@JvmName(name = "riiblkexyktyhbxe")
suspend fun inputSchema(value: Output<Either<String, InputSchema>>)
@JvmName(name = "edemvvhhsilreeqe")
fun inputSchema(value: String)
Link copied to clipboard
@JvmName(name = "djqvtfyllyorjkgf")
suspend fun inputSchemaMapping(value: JsonInputSchemaMappingArgs?)
@JvmName(name = "bblvfbqdcsvrvreq")
suspend fun inputSchemaMapping(value: Output<JsonInputSchemaMappingArgs>)
@JvmName(name = "lgulhwftkkxnhlfn")
suspend fun inputSchemaMapping(argument: suspend JsonInputSchemaMappingAr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"fglbnunomuqeapjn")
suspend fun location(value: Output<String>)
@JvmName(name = "eyughiergocywadr")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"eaqautnjbhvacpbq")
fun publicNetworkAccess(value: PublicNetworkAccess)
@JvmName(name = "mxtwqgfvynwhsgcb")
suspend fun publicNetworkAccess(value: Either<String, PublicNetworkAccess>?)
@JvmName(name = "wfmrtvtqkfclhgof")
suspend fun publicNetworkAccess(value: Output<Either<String, PublicNetworkAccess>>)
@JvmName(name = "qnrnexpcrtovxihp")
fun publicNetworkAccess(value: String)
Link copied to clipboard
@JvmName(name = "wvrslftpahtemlef")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"rglmmrxipfopmpbd")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"ncvlbognuyrslemn")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"rqsthuihvlfoyygj")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"qdmroxdeoqxpofxi")
suspend fun tags(value: Map<String, String>?)